About Us

Who We Are

The Friendship Kitchen in Las Vegas is a community-based initiative under the Friendship Circle of Las Vegas that brings together up to 50 volunteers—including individuals with disabilities—to prepare roughly 200 fresh, healthy meals bi-weekly for families facing food insecurity and those in need. Operating as a “beacon of light,” the program focuses on fostering inclusion while providing essential nutrition to the community.

The meals prepared are distributed to individuals facing food insecurity, including those in homeless shelters and other community programs.

Through the universal language of food we are building connections, spreading kindness, and making a lasting impact.

The Solution is Friendship Circle! Friendship Circle provides assistance to families with children, teens, adults with disabilities.
Our unique formula introduces teenage and young adult volunteers to our friends and through shared experiences both are enriched.
Friendship Circle is made up of five parts: volunteers, special friends, parents, staff, and supporters. The true beauty of the circle is how we all link together to form a seamless circle of friendship. Together, we can perform miracles.
